Summary

This proposed project is to assess the efficacy of CBT-based digital smoking cessation interventions in China, as well as explore its neuroimaging mechanisms.

Conditions

Interventions

TypeNameDescription
BEHAVIORALCognitive behavior therapyParticipants will receive CBT intervention for smoking cessation via "wechat"-based mini-program developed by a professional team.
